An easy way to examine archaeological count data. This package provides several tests and measures of diversity: heterogeneity and evenness (Brillouin, Shannon, Simpson, etc.), richness and rarefaction (Chao1, Chao2, ACE, ICE, etc.), turnover and similarity (Brainerd-Robinson, etc.). It allows to easily visualize count data and statistical thresholds: rank vs abundance plots, heatmaps, Ford (1962) and Bertin (1977) diagrams, etc.
tabula uses the following options()
to configure behavior:
tabula.progress
: a logical
scalar. Should progress bars be
displayed? Defaults to interactive()
.
tabula.verbose
: a logical
scalar. Should R report extra information
on progress? Defaults to interactive()
.
